The product is a direct liquidity testTST-- for a specific audience: crypto investors holding USDtUSDT--. It offers a yield channel settled directly on the Liquid Network BitcoinBTC-- sidechain, simplifying access by integrating securities into the primary trading account. This removes the friction of managing separate sub-accounts for yield-seeking assets.

The mechanics are built on a track record of operational success. Since 2023, fourFORM-- prior issuances totaling $6.2 million-equivalent have been completed, with three bonds fully repaid. Across these cycles, investors received 20 on-chain coupon payments worth more than $1.1 million. The new issuance, expected to exceed $10 million, continues this model, with all capital raises, payments, and redemptions executed in USDt on-chain.

The core investment thesis is clear. Bitfinex's bond revival is a flow test for crypto-native yield seekers, but its success hinges on whether weak market sentiment can be overcome by the combination of on-chain yield and platform convenience.

The Flow Test: Scale vs. Sentiment

The launch targets a platform base of approximately $250 million in total assets. This existing scale provides a tangible foundation for the new issuance. The primary flow catalyst is the execution of the >$10 million target into this established base, testing whether the platform's integrated model can convert existing liquidity into new capital raises.

The test occurs amid a clear headwind. Crypto sentiment is weak in 2026, which could dampen investor appetite for new yield products. This sentiment pressure must be overcome by the offering's specific value proposition: on-chain yield settled in USDt and the convenience of unified account access.

The broader market context offers some support. Despite weak sentiment, stablecoin supply remains above $300 billion, indicating a deep pool of potential capital. The success of this flow test will hinge on whether Bitfinex can attract a meaningful share of that liquidity, using its platform scale to counteract the prevailing market mood.

Catalysts and Risks: What to Watch for Yield Adoption

The immediate risk is clear: weak crypto sentiment in 2026 could limit demand for any new yield product, regardless of its on-chain mechanics. The success of this flow test hinges on whether the target $10 million+ materializes, validating that crypto-native investors can be drawn to yield even in a subdued market.

A potential catalyst lies in broader regulatory and institutional adoption. The planned launch of a 24/7 blockchain-based tokenized exchange by the NYSE later in 2026 could boost the credibility of on-chain securities. This move, part of a trend where tokenization makes inroads into mainstream markets, may encourage more institutional players to view tokenized bonds as a legitimate asset class, indirectly supporting products like Bitfinex's.

The guardrail is operational execution. The product must maintain its track record of 20 on-chain coupon payments worth more than $1.1 million and full principal repayments. Any disruption in this cycle would directly undermine the yield proposition for the target audience of high-net-worth crypto investors and institutions.
